Does higher population matter for labour market? Evidence from rapid migration in Canada

, , , , &
Pages 2337-2353 | Received 01 May 2020, Accepted 09 Dec 2020, Published online: 31 Dec 2020

Abstract

Canada has been a host country to migrants for decades through its attractive immigration policy. To enrich the literature, this article analyses the impact of immigration on the Canadian labour market at the regional level. For this purpose, 10 provinces of Canada have been selected for this study with the data spanning over 12 years from 2006 to 2017. Through the empirical analysis, the article finds there is a significant negative impact of immigration on the native employment level. Whereas the opposite results are found on the national level and the impact on the income of native workers is found to be negative and significant. The employed natives are also found to be migrating to other states at a higher rate in regions where immigration is higher. These results show that natives employees in the labour market tend to migrate and immigration hence offsetting the wage effects on the regional level.

2. Literature review

The impact of immigration on the labour market has been well documented with studies focusing on different aspects of immigration and their impact on the overall labour market, the employee wages and the regional impacts of immigration. Immigration can have different effects on the local labour market depending on the type of migrants arriving in the country. The immigrant skill level is key in determining their entry into the labour market. While a country’s pull factors will also determine the type of migrants that will arrive in that country. For example, Canada will be subject to receiving migrants that are rather highly educated whereas the UAE is more attractive for low skill labour and migrants.

The labour market literature has found mixed results for the impact of immigrants. Many studies have been completed within the USA, given the availability of the data and the immigration flows at different times of history. Several studies in the 90s found there to be no or very little adverse effect of immigration on the wages of the natives (Card, Citation1990; Butcher & Card, Citation1991; Saleem, Shabbir, Bilal Khan, et al., Citation2020; Kaushal & Lanati, Citation2019). Whereas, Card (Citation1990) analysed the impact of a mass immigration influx of Cubans in the 1980s in Miami, which was later extended to a wider geographical area of 24 cities in another study (Butcher & Card, Citation1991). While national-level analyses in the USA completed by Borjas (Citation1992) and Borjas et al. (Citation1996) found there to be a negative impact of immigration on the wages and employment opportunities for high school dropouts in the USA during the 1980s.

Other literature complements these findings that immigrants are responsible for the displacement of low skill labour in destination countries (Özden & Wagner, Citation2014). However, the same cannot be said for skilled jobs, where immigrants do not have a substitution but rather a complementary effect on the natives. Similarly, in some studies conducted in the case of Europe, some findings support the claim that immigrants have a rather negligible impact on the employment levels in the local labour market. Immigrants that do not have a perfect substitution effect on the natives in the local market do not worsen the wages for that job group (Ottaviano & Peri, Citation2006). This may be also due to underemployment, as has been evidenced in different countries. Immigrants are not employed according to their educational level, hence they hurt natives in low-skilled positions (Barrett et al., Citation2005).

Some recent studies have also focused on the impact of immigrants not only on the labour market but also on the growth of the economy. There is evidence that the EU economy has benefitted from increased immigration, an increase in GDP is associated with increased immigration in EU countries (Boeri & Brücker, Citation2005). While similar effects have been found at the country level for Austria and Germany (Heijdra et al., Citation2002; Shabbir & Wisdom, Citation2020; Brücker & Kohlhaas, Citation2004). Though immigrants have a positive impact on the economy, wage gaps persist between the immigrants and natives. Immigrants with same or higher education levels as the natives are paid lower than the natives. There may be several reasons for this such as underemployment, holding foreign education to be of lesser value and quality than the home country, language and cultural barriers, etc. Beyer (Citation2016) finds that new immigrants with identical characteristics as locals are paid on average 20% lower than their native counterparts in Germany. Similar is the case on a national level in Canada, where a 38% difference in average earnings was observed between immigrants and non-immigrants in 2006 (Akbari, Citation2011).

Several studies have been conducted within Canada and the impact of immigration. A study on the impact of immigration on the labour market between 1991 and 2001 showed no significant impact on the wages of natives, neither is there an impact of the immigration in the 1980s a decade later (Tu, Citation2010). Interestingly, Aydemir and Borjas (Citation2006) found that immigration led to a narrowing of wage inequality in Canada due to a large number of high-skilled immigrants entering the country. Kaushal and Lanati (Citation2019) studied the earnings growth of immigrants in Canada and find there to be evidence of no relative earnings growth for immigrant men when compared to Canadian born.

However, national-level analysis can only show the national performance and provide a general situation of the country, but they do not necessarily pinpoint the regions where there are higher gaps in wages and higher impacts on employment. Some studies have been completed on a local or regional level within countries; one such study is done in South Africa. They show mixed findings of the study in that immigration harms the employment rates of natives on a district level whereas, a negative relationship exists among increased immigration and income levels of natives on a national level (Biavaschi et al., Citation2018). Akbari (Citation2011) highlights the importance of regional analysis since most of the studies evaluate national performance. Whereas immigrants may be attracted to particular regions due to the number of opportunities, availability of social networks or professional networks or more diverse and concentrated international communities.

3. Trends of immigration to Canada

Graph 1 shows the progression of immigration into the different provinces of Canada over 12 years starting from 2006. The graphs are separated according to the provinces in which the highest number of immigrants have arrived and provinces where a lower number of immigrants have arrived. This distinction is made to see the differences because some states had a very high amount of immigrant arrivals hence keeping them all in the same graph did not show a clear picture of the situation on hand. Whereas (thousand) denotes the number of people who got immigration in one year regarding 10 states of Canada.

There has been a large influx of immigrants in Canada due to its friendly policies towards migrant settlement. Canada adopted a point system in 1967 to attract highly skilled migrants towards settling in different regions of Canada. The system was designed to meet shortages in the labour market and to stimulate growth in different provinces especially those where there was low economic activity and growth such as British Columbia and the Atlantic regions. In the 1980s, Canada’s immigration policy not only captured the economic side of things but also focused on creating diversity. According to the Migration Policy Institute, there have been approximately 250,000 immigrants arriving in Canada on an annual basis since the mid-1980s. Currently, Canada employs an improved version of a similar point system to meet the labour market and skill shortages. As a result of this policy, Canada has been a country of destination for skilled immigrants from around the globe. It continues to attract high skilled workers and as grown immensely due to this immigration policy. In 2011, 21% of Canada’s population was foreign-born while another 17% had at least one foreign parent. As shown in , the population of immigration towards Canada is increasing rapidly. Canada continues to promote multiculturalism through their immigration policies, the impact of which can especially be seen in metropolitan areas.

4. Data and methodology

This study highlights an important issue of population increase and its effect on labour market of 10 states of Canada. The data for this study is collected from the Statistics Canada database. It provides data on various indicators including the immigrant population in different regions of Canada. The Organisation for Economic Co-operation and Development (OECD) data is used to identify the overall immigrant data in Canada according to their education level, employment and unemployment status, gender and place of birth. This data is gathered and analysed to generate the national level analysis for the labour market.

Annual data on immigrants is collected through the Statistics Canada database. This data shows the number of immigrants residing in different regions across Canada. The population of Canadian citizens is also collected from the same data source. The employment data of immigrants and citizens is collected from the same database as well. This data is collected for a period of 12 years from 2006 to 2017. This study adopted the methodology of Borjas (Citation2006) and Biavaschi et al. (Citation2018). This study uses the 10 provinces of Canada as regions, such as Alberta, British Columbia, Manitoba, Newfoundland, New Brunswick, Nova Scotia, Ontario, Prince Edward Island, Quebec and Saskatchewan for analysis. The wage data is collected from the National Household Survey (NHS) with four data points over 16 years. The NHS is a comprehensive survey that is completed every five years; hence the wage data has been collected in that format. The NHS surveys used for this study include 2001, 2006, 2011 and 2016. However, it should be noted that the data on these surveys are different from the previous years, therefore, the actual wage data is from 2000, 2005, 2010 and 2015.

Descriptive analysis is used to get a better understanding of the labour market through indicators, such as participation rates, employment levels and wages over time from 10 provinces of Canada. The employment rate and labour market participation rates are compared among immigrants and non-immigrants from 2006 to 2017 in all 10 provinces. Immigration may have a diversity of effect on the native labour force, while some may be immediately displaced, others may decide to migrate to other regions that are less affected by immigration. The movement of natives into regions of lower immigration or displacement into the informal market are some of the indirect effects of immigration (Biavaschi et al., Citation2018). The following framework, formed by Borjas (Citation2006), gives us a better understanding of the effects of immigration. The model formed by Borjas (Citation2006), focuses on the movement of native workers to other labour markets that are less affected by immigration. These offsets the impact of immigration on the wages of the locals which is well documented in the literature (Biavaschi et al., Citation2018).

In the following model, i represents a certain skill level, j represents the local labour market and t represents a specific period. The demand for labour is represented by π which is a constant elasticity function within the model. The Nijt represents the native population in the labour market at time t, while mijt represents the migrant influx into the labour market. As a result of the migrant influx into a labour market, the wages are predicted to decrease leading to internal migration of the native workers (Shabbir and Yaqoob, Citation2019). This change in wages is a change in factor prices, the native’s reaction to this occurs with a delay, a lag of one period, leading to a native labour supply elasticity given by a. A one-period lag is necessary because the natives will not migrate immediately therefore, the effects of the migration influx must be measured with a lag. Solving the model gives us two main equations, the first (EquationEquation (4)) which represents the natives employed, and the second (EquationEquation (5)) that represents the corresponding wages. (4) Log Nijt=logNij,1+[(1+πa)t+1 1] £ij+t mit[tt+1+(1+πα)πα1(1+πa)t(t+1)] mijt (4)

The term £ij=log(Nij,1)Ni* and Ni* represents the number of native workers with skill i that will live in a region in the long-run equilibrium. (5) Log Wijt=logWij1 + π[(1+πa)t+1 1]£ij+π[tt+1+(1+πα)πα1(1+πα)t(t+1)] mit + π[tt+1+(1+πα)πα1(1+πα)t(t+1)] mijt(5)

In each of the two equations, the first part represents the current condition of the native works and the next two parts demonstrate how the native’s employment and their wages react to the presence of immigrants. The region-specific shock (represented by mijt), in the long run, the coefficient for native employment converges to −1 whereas, the coefficient for wages converges to 0. This means that as the time from immigration and the time at which the variables are recorded increases, the results offset the labour supply shock and neutralise any impact that immigration makes in the short run. Therefore, no change in wages is observed in the long run. (6) Log Nijt=logNij1 +πα£ij + πα (t£ij) πα mit+ παmijt(6) (7) Log Wijt=logWij1 + π2α £ij + π2α (t£ij) π2α mit+ π2α mijt(7)

EquationEquations (4) and Equation(5) are simplified into the two equations stated above (EquationEquations (6) and Equation(7), respectively). It is important to note that π < 0 and α > 0 as is in the article of Borjas (Citation2006) and Biavaschi et al. (Citation2018) where we have adopted the model from. When analysing the spatial correlation, the higher the α, the estimated native employment becomes more negative whereas, wages respond opposite becoming less negative (Nguyen et al. Citation2020). This means that the spatial correlation between the native employment and immigrant stock will be more negative when the model is applied to a small labour market, whereas the same will hold for wage and immigrant stock in a model applied to larger markets (Borjas, Citation2006).

6. Results and discussion

In the case of a single-product economy, it may face adverse effects of immigration (unemployment and wage levels) due to an increase in the supply of labour (Borjas et al., Citation1997). Whereas an economy that produces a diversity of products should not face such conditions in the long run. Huber and Tondl (Citation2012) state that an industry that faces a surge in labour supply (as a result of migration) will see wages drop, however, those wages will offset once more firms enter that industry to reap the benefits of the abnormal profits (resultant of cheap labour) and converge the wage rate back to the mean. Whereas in the long run there should be convergence to the mean, in the short run wages are bound to be depressed in industries that face an influx of labour as a result of migration (Dustmann et al., Citation2005; Dustmann et al., Citation2008). This short-run shock can be attributed to many factors such as capital which is fixed in the short-run and cannot expand in an instant. The decrease in the capital to labour ratio leads to lower productivity of labour, whereas, the return on capital increases as a result of lower wages (Huber & Tondl, Citation2012). Besides, in the short run the native migrants may not be able to adjust to the changes due to commitments. However, over time the natives can adjust to the situation through different means including up-gradation of their knowledge and skills or through internal migration into a different region where the labour market demands are more fruitful.

Using the empirical model designed by Borjas (Citation2006), this article analyses the Canadian labour market at a local and national level. At the local level, 10 Canadian provinces are analysed for their immigration inflows and labour market outcomes. A 12-year dataset is used that spans from 2006 to 2017, this is used for the immigrant influx data and employment data. Whereas four data points are used for the wage data starting from 2000 to 2015. The model (Borjas, Citation2006) uses in his study has recently been used in a study by Biavaschi et al. (Citation2018) to study the impact of immigration in South Africa. This article follows this study in analysing since their study focuses on the regional level data similar to the data used in this article. Various factors of importance in this article include the immigrant inflow to different provinces over the studied period, their employment rates, education levels and wage levels.

A study conducted by Longhi et al. (Citation2006) finds that a 1% increase in immigration has only a 0.02% decrease in the level of employment among natives. Several other studies find there to be no adverse effects of immigration on the unemployment levels among natives (Bonin, Citation2005; Dustmann et al., Citation2005; Saleem, Shahzad, et al., Citation2019; Muhammad et al., Citation2020; Liu et al., Citation2020; Lemos & Portes, Citation2008). While no particular overall adverse effects are found, there is evidence for impact based on skill level and age groups where low-skilled workers face some negative impact. Ruiz and Vargas‐Silva (2017) studied labour market at the municipal level to analyse the impact of migration. The author finds there to be a very small or negligible effect of migration on the natives’ unemployment rates, however, among cities and urban municipalities there is a small negative impact on unemployment rates in the short run which becomes non-existent in the long run. Similarly, a micro-level study was conducted on Russian cities. Among the highly educated individuals, migration has an insignificant effect on their wages while the authors find a complementarity for workers with primary or secondary education (Giltman et al., Citation2018). The study finds that migrants have a positive impact on low-skilled native workers’ wages hence being a complement to these workers.

Through the analysis of different immigrants entering the Canadian labour market, we find that on the local level immigrants do hurt the native employment rates. However, these results are insignificant on the national level as natives migrate to other regions that host a lower number of immigrants. Also, we find that on the local level there is no significant impact on the wages of the native workers. On the national level, we find the opposite results, which is in line with previous research carried out by Borjas (Citation2006) and Biavaschi et al. (Citation2018). The national-level results relate that as immigrants move into a specific region, the wage effects are insignificant because the employed natives migrate to other regions at a higher rate which offsets the impact of immigrants on the labour market on the local scale.

7. Conclusion

Canada has implemented an immigrant-friendly policy for many years and encourages skilled migration to the country from around the world. As a result, many immigrants migrate to Canada each year for work purposes. This has had a significant impact on the labour market dynamics in the country. Studies in the past have mainly focused on the impact of immigration on the national labour markets while there have been a fewer number of regional studies. This article aimed at enriching the literature on regional studies in terms of the impact of immigration. The authors found that the Canadian labour market had been studied on the national level but not on a provincial level. This article is an attempt at closing this gap in the literature by studying the immigration and labour market in 10 different provinces of Canada.

Migration can have different effects on the labour markets, it can adversely impact the wages or unemployment, it may have no impact at all and in other cases, it may force the native labour force into different geographical regions or sectors in turn improving their wages and skill sets. A difference also exists in the short and long-run effects of migration, where there might be severe short-run effects but in the long-run markets may converge to the norm. Convergence can also occur on a regional level, where wages may converge towards an average within a particular region as a result of migration. The immigration policy for skilled migrants has meant that thousands of new migrants enter the country’s labour market each year. As a result, the country has grown, and its labour markets have also expanded over time. While there is an expansion of the economy, a large influx of immigrants can have drastic impacts on the labour market whether that be on the employment rates of the locals or the wage rates. Literature exists on the way labour markets are affected as a result of immigration; however, these effects on a regional level are still not very well documented.
